中文摘要: |
利用甘肃省71个气象站1971-2013年月降水量资料,借助Z指数构建了基于干旱频率、干旱强度的干旱综合指数评价指标,从季节性干旱以及季节性连旱着手分析了不同时间尺度的干旱特征。结果表明:研究区季节性趋旱程度(MK<0)和趋旱范围(DR,%)差异显著,其中春季陇东高原为-0.154(100%),重旱为灵台(-0.238*)、宁县(-0.180)、镇原(-0.178);夏季河西走廊为-0.081(73.7%),重旱为马鬃山(-0.271*)、安西(-0.255*)、敦煌(-0.171);秋季陇中高原为-0.017(50.9%),重旱在会宁(-0.186)。季节性干旱综合指数重旱时段显示,春季为1995年(陇东0.481),夏季为1997年(陇南0.405),秋季为1972年(甘南0.366),冬季为1998年(陇东0.586)和2009年(甘南0.449)。两季连旱高值区在白银、会宁、古浪、玛曲、灵台、永登、华池、静宁等地(>0.030),其中秋冬连旱最为严重(0.0274);三季连旱高值区为会宁、古浪、静宁、白银、永登等地(>0.020),其中夏秋冬连旱最为显著(0.017 5);四季连旱高值区为会宁、古浪、西峰、灵台、泾川等地(>0.015),即除了冬春夏秋连旱外,其余季节性连旱程度均比较显著(>0.009)。 |
英文摘要: |
Based on the annual and monthly precipitation of 71 meteorological stations in Gansu province from 1971 to 2013, with the help of the Z index, the drought comprehensive index was constructed as the evaluation index based on the drought frequency and the drought intensity. The drought characteristics at different time scales were analyzed based on the seasonal drought and the seasonal continuous drought. The results showed significant difference in seasonal drought degree (MK<0) and drought range (%). In spring, the Longdong plateau is -0.154 (100%), and the heavy drought areas are Lingtai (-0.238*), Ningxian (-0.180), and Zhenyuan (-0.178); in summer, Gansu corridor is -0.081(73.7%), and the heavy drought areas are Mazongshan (-0.271*), Anxi (-0.255*) and Dunhuang (-0.171); in autumn, Longzhong plateau is -0.017 (50.9%), and the heavy drought area is Huining (-0.186). The seasonal drought comprehensive index of heavy drought period showed spring in 1995 (Longdong, 0.481), summer in 1997 (Longnan, 0.405), autumn in 1972 (Gannan, 0.366), winter in 1998 (Longdong, 0.586) and in 2009 (Gannan, 0.449). The high value areas of the continuous drought in two seasons were in Baiyin, Huining, Gulang, Maqu, Lingtai, Yongden, Huachi, Jingning, etc (>0.030), with the most severe drought in autumn and winter (0.0274). The high value areas of the continuous drought in three seasons were Huining, Gulang, Jingning, Baiyin and Yongdeng, etc (>0.020), among which, the drought degree of summer-autumn-winter is severest (0.017 5). The high value areas of the continuous drought in four seasons were Huining, Gulang, Xifeng, Lingtai, Jingchuan, etc (>0.015). All the seasonal continuous drought were significant (>0.009) except the winter-spring-summer-autumn drought.The research results of the seasonal drought comprehensive index can provide scientific basis for regional drought assessment and disaster prevention and reduction. |
